Self Promotional Strategies: Print

By doing some research and thinking about the kind of things i have already seen i can see that the most effective means of self promotion in a physical format is to create something wholly different, something that represents who you are and what you do in an innovative and creative way.



Laura Weeks: In an interview, i asked her what her most effective form of self promotion was and apart from making appearances at craft fairs etc and actually meeting/talking to people, Laura said her resin models/toys tend to get her more notice and work due to their distinct look and how different they are to the many other self promotional methods being used by other illustrators.






This self promotional pack by Dusan Cezek encorporates a 3D model which sets it apart straight away but i think the thing that really helps to make this self promo pack stand out is the packaging. When a potential client receives a form of self promotion i think its important for them to Want to open it which means the packaging needs to be inventive, creative and intriguing.

Business cards: one of the best self promotional methods, i think, is still the original idea of a business card. They are small, concise and unobtrusive which means that when a client receives one they do not need to find somewhere to keep it etc, it is small enough to tuck away on a pin board, in a wallet...


As some of these examples show, business cards do not need to be boring, filled only with text...some illustrators are putting lots of effort into creating new and creative business cards which are becoming so much more than a small piece of card with information on it...They are becoming pieces of work in their own right which makes them feel much more valuable.
